Fire Breaks Out at Braintree Insurance and Real Estate Agency
The Frye Agency, an insurance and real estate agency in Braintree, caught fire early Tuesday morning, closing off a section of Washington Street. Nearby fire departments, including Weymouth, Holbrook and Quincy, helped put out the three-alarm fire just after 2 a.m. at 1579 Washington Street. Massachusetts State Police, Braintree fire officials and arson units are investigating the commercial building fire….

Doyle's Cafe Is Closed, But You Can Own a Piece of Its History
The closure of a historic bar blindsided many in Boston, but nostalgic patrons will now have an opportunity to buy a piece of Doyle’s Cafe. The legendary Jamaica Plain pub first opened in 1882 and became known for hosting politicians and celebrities. It closed last month after 137 years in service.

Man Arrested for Taking Inappropriate Photos of Child at Wellesley Gym: Police
A Massachusetts man is facing charges for allegedly taking inappropriate photographs of a child at a gym while using a shower in Wellesley. Barry Williams, 60, was arrested Monday following an investigation and charged with one felony count of secretly recording a child under the age of 18 in the nude or partially nude.
